History of Wedding Rings

The history of wedding rings is a long and fascinating one. The earliest evidence of wedding rings dates back to ancient Egypt, where rings were made of gold and silver and often inscribed with symbols of love and fertility. In ancient Rome, wedding rings were made of iron and were believed to represent the strength of the marriage bond.

In the Middle Ages, wedding rings were often made of simple bands of metal, but they became more elaborate in the Renaissance period. During this time, wedding rings were often decorated with gemstones and other precious metals.

In the 19th century, wedding rings became even more elaborate, with intricate designs and settings. This trend continued into the 20th century, when wedding rings became even more personal, with couples often choosing rings that reflected their own unique style.

Today, wedding rings are available in a wide variety of styles, metals, and sizes. Couples can choose from simple bands to elaborate designs, and they can choose from a variety of metals, including gold, silver, platinum, palladium and titanium.

Choosing the Perfect Wedding Ring

Choosing the perfect wedding ring is an important decision. The ring should be something that the couple loves and that they will be happy wearing for the rest of their lives.

There are a few things to keep in mind when choosing a wedding ring:

Style: The style of the ring should be something that the couple loves. They should choose a ring that reflects their own unique style and personality.

Metal: The metal of the ring should be durable and long-lasting. Gold, silver, platinum, palladium and titanium are all popular choices for wedding rings.

Taking Care of Your Wedding Ring

Wedding rings are a precious investment, and it is important to take care of them.

Here are a few tips for taking care of your wedding ring:

Avoid wearing your ring when you are doing activities that could damage it, such as working out or playing sports.

Clean your ring regularly with a soft cloth and mild soap.

Use a specialist jewellery cleaning polishing cloth.

Have your ring inspected by a professional jeweller every few years to ensure that it is in good condition.
